I bought this car from Ludke auto group in Illinois, site unseen and let me say if anyone has looked on line at these, STOP!!!!!. They advertised this as a turn key General but it was far from it. All the bushings were gone. The engine had more leaks than the titanic. The wiring looked like it had been done from that robot from Lost In Space( sorry robot). The shocks! What shocks. This car should have never hit the road because it was a death trap to anyone who didnt have a clue to what was going on underneath.
 Now after new bushings, shocks, brakes, rear seal, complete engine gasket change over, re wired, headers, cherry bomb glass packs, and numerous other things, this car should still not be on the road and is still a death trap, but not to its driver!
